FinCEN rescinds advisory on St. Kitts and Nevis
February 25, 2026 / By ICBA
The Financial Crimes Enforcement Network rescinded its advisory on the abuse of the Citizenship-by-Investment program sponsored by the Federation of St. Kitts and Nevis, issued May 20, 2014.
Details: FinCEN said it issued the advisory in response to certain individuals abusing the program to obtain SKN passports for the purpose of engaging in illicit financial activity, but the passports associated with those foreign individuals have expired.
